Mckellar Assisted Living
7312 North State Road, Saint Louis, MI 48880Assisted Living, Board and Care HomeMckellar Assisted Living, nestled in the serene surroundings of Saint Louis, Michigan, offers a warm and inviting community where residents can enjoy a high quality of life. This small community is designed to provide a comfortable and supportive environment, with a strong focus on care and medical services.
The community is well-equipped to cater to the health and wellness needs of its residents...
...Read more
From $3,390
/mo3.8